For the following project: MAFY 2019 Road Improvement Project Fisher Avenue and Ashland Road The work consists of installing 8625 SY of pavement milling; 2715 tons of HMA top course; 2075 LF concrete gutter; 2344 LF concrete curb; 121 SY concrete sidewalk; 1972 SF thermoplastic traffic markings; 700 LF traffic stripes and all other miscellaneous appurtenant work. Please note, the Municipal Building is not open to the Public. A Bid Bond drawn to the order of the Borough of Middlesex in an amount equal to ten percent (10%) of the amount of the bid must be submitted with the proposal as bid security, but not more than $20,000.00. The successful bidder will be required to furnish a Performance Bond for the amount of the total bid within ten (10) days from the date of written acceptance of his proposal. Certificates of Insurance will also be required. The Borough of Middlesex hereby reserves the right to consider the bids for sixty (60) days after the receipt thereof. The Borough further reserves the right, which is understood and agreed to by all bidders, to reject any or all bids submitted, but any contract awarded will be to the lowest responsible bidder based on the lowest Total Bid Amount and to make such awards or take such action as may be in the best interest of the Borough . Funding for this project is being provided by a Grant from the New Jersey Department of Transportation. Therefore, all State prevailing wage regulations will apply. Bids may be submitted by mail or in person at any time prior to the time for receiving and opening the same at the Borough Municipal Building. Bidders are required to comply with the requirements of N.J.S.A. 10:5-31 et. seq. and N.J.A.C. 17:27. The Borough of Middlesex reserves the right to waive any informalities and to reject any and all bids.
